Frequently Asked Questions about the 75165 ZIP Code

What is the current price range for One Bedroom 75165 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 75165 ranges from $1,099 to $2,122 with an average monthly rent of $1,582.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 75165 c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 75165 range from $1,197 to $2,728.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,896.

How expensive are 75165 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 19 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 75165 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,387 to $3,506 - averaging $2,090 for the location.
